The cross-government Motor Insurance Taskforce published its final report in December 2025, setting out actions being taken by government, regulators and industry to help reduce premium costs. The Financial Conduct Authority's (FCA) 2025 review of motor insurance claims costs helped inform this work.
The Taskforce’s report considered the contribution of replacement vehicle costs, including credit hire, to wider motor insurance claims costs and identified actions to reduce those costs. This includes work by the FCA, the Association of British Insurers, and insurers to improve the handling of claims, reduce referrals to third parties and ensure that credit hire costs are fair for consumers.
